What is LiftUr?
LiftUr is a strength training app for iOS (coming soon to android) designed around structured training. Build complete programs with training cycles, schedule workouts across multiple weeks, and let the app guide your progression—all without monthly fees eating into your budget.
Whether you're running a peaking block for a meet, periodizing your hypertrophy phases, or planning your first structured program, LiftUr gives you the tools to train with intention.

Smart Tracking That Adapts to You
Progressive Overload Engine
LiftUr tracks your performance across sessions and suggests when you're ready to add weight. It factors in RPE, rep completion, and recent trends—not arbitrary timelines.
Rep Range Tracking
Your strength progression (1-5 reps) is tracked separately from hypertrophy work (6-12 reps). Because adding 5 lbs to your heavy singles is different from adding 5 lbs to your back-off sets.
